Volkswagen ID. GTI Concept Revealed at IAA Mobility 2023

Volkswagen, a German automaker, has finally pulled the wraps off the new ID. GTI concept at the IAA Mobility Show in Munich, Germany. Let's take a sneak peek at the details of this electric hatchback.

Volkswagen ID GTI Concept

A new ID. GTI concept from Volkswagen has been revealed at the 2023 IAA Mobility show in Munich, Germany. The display vehicle is based on the ID. 2all concept is officially said to be produced initially for Europe, followed by for other countries. The three letters GTI, according to Volkswagen, have stood for the optimum blend of driving fun with all-around usefulness for thirty years. With the ID. GTI Concept, the German firm aims to show for the first time how the GTI mark is used in the age of electric transportation. The vehicle's production version, based on the modular e-drive platform (MEB), is planned to hit international roads by 2027. The company hasn't yet revealed the exact power of the new car, however, more concrete details regarding the same are expected to emerge closer to the global launch.

Volkswagen ID. GTI Concept: Design

The show car exhibits a powerful road presence with bold, sporty, and aggressive design language. Its striking and bold look is characterized by strong creases, a dynamic front bumper, a full-length light bar, quad taillights in a square shape, a roof spoiler, a fierce rear diffuser, and other features. The front and back of the car have illuminated Volkswagen insignia. Inside, there are two free-standing screens, a sporty steering wheel, sports seats, and more.

Volkswagen ID. GTI Concept: Mechanical Specifics

Volkswagen has not provided any specific details about the mechanical abilities of this electric hatchback other than it having a single-motor, high-performance powertrain with an electronic differential lock for the front wheels. The electric hatchback will offer extensive customization options with the GTI Experience Control, which can adjust the suspension, steering feel, and sound, and even recreate shift points to resemble GTIs from previous generations.

Volkswagen ID. GTI Concept: Production Model Availability

The automaker has officially announced that the production version of the concept will be created, and will hit the international streets in around 2027.
